Filing a Scranton Home Insurance Claim
December 3rd 2011 06:33
After years of paying your homeowners insurance premiums, you finally need to file a claim. You may think it is as simple as making a phone call, but it is usually a lot more complicated than that. Here are a few tips to filing a Scranton home insurance claim and getting approved.
The number one thing to remember is not to wait. File a claim as soon as you can after the damage occurs. Failing to do so is a ‘red flag’ to an insurer – a red flag is a possible indication of fraud. A couple of red flags and you claim could be delayed while it is investigate. Don’t start off on the wrong foot – lodge your claim quickly even if you are not in desperate need of the money involved. Always document the damage right away. You should take pictures or make a video of the affected areas of your home. Be sure not to toss out any damaged items before the insurance adjuster looks them over. Doing so could prevent you from getting compensated for the loss.
Before filing a home insurance claim, make sure it is really worth the hassle. A lot of claims can affect your premiums when it is time to renew. Where repairing or replacing an item would cost little more than your deductible, you may be better off taking care of it all yourself.
